KAYAK STARGAZING

Enjoy an evening along Bays Mountain Reservoir from the comforts of your own canoe/kayak/sup (stand up paddleboard) while viewing the night sky. It’s an astronomy program with a twist. Join park staff, in the middle of the reservoir, for a guided hike through the night sky. Learn about the constellations and viewable plants with the naked eye.

The Magic of Bays Mountain

The Park features a picturesque 44 acre lake, hiking trails, a Nature Center with a state-of-the-art Planetarium Theater, and Animal Habitats featuring wolves, bobcats, raptors and reptiles.

HIKING & BIKING

Explore the Park


Bays Mountain Park features roughly 44 miles of beautiful hiking trails that cover most of the 3,750 acres of the park, with over 32 miles of trails approved for mountain biking.

SCHOOL GROUPS

Bays Mountain Park staff and volunteers offer programs for school groups from kindergarten through high school level. These programs are offered Tuesday through Friday, September through May.

ADVENTURE COURSE

High Ropes, Low Ropes & Zip Line. The Flying Squirrel is a 310 foot thrill ride zip line that races you through our wondrous and beautiful tree line. Start your adventure!
